NAPISD
PAHdb website C++ backend
Loading...
Searching...
No Matches
Public Member Functions | List of all members
FileOutput Class Reference

Public Member Functions

 FileOutput (const std::string_view filename)
 
void setFilename (const std::string_view filename)
 
std::string_view getFilename () const
 
void writeTableHeaderToDisk (const std::vector< std::string > &header)
 
void writeTableToDisk (const std::vector< std::vector< double > > &table)
 

Detailed Description

Definition at line 12 of file FileOutput.h.

Constructor & Destructor Documentation

◆ FileOutput()

FileOutput::FileOutput ( const std::string_view  filename)

Definition at line 3 of file FileOutput.cpp.

◆ ~FileOutput()

FileOutput::~FileOutput ( )

Definition at line 5 of file FileOutput.cpp.

Member Function Documentation

◆ getFilename()

std::string_view FileOutput::getFilename ( ) const
inline

Definition at line 36 of file FileOutput.h.

◆ setFilename()

void FileOutput::setFilename ( const std::string_view  filename)
inline

Definition at line 32 of file FileOutput.h.

◆ writeTableHeaderToDisk()

void FileOutput::writeTableHeaderToDisk ( const std::vector< std::string > &  header)

Definition at line 13 of file FileOutput.cpp.

◆ writeTableToDisk()

void FileOutput::writeTableToDisk ( const std::vector< std::vector< double > > &  table)

Definition at line 37 of file FileOutput.cpp.


The documentation for this class was generated from the following files:

Since FY2019 the NASA Ames PAH IR Spectroscopic Database is being supported through a directed Work Package at NASA Ames titled: "Laboratory Astrophysics - The NASA Ames PAH IR Spectroscopic Database".
Since FY2023 the NASA Ames PAH IR Spectroscopic Database is being supported through the Laboratory Astrophysics Rd 2 directed Work Package at NASA Ames.
© Copyright 2021-2025, Christiaan Boersma